A positive pregnancy test alongside two months of heavy bleeding with clots is a combination that needs assessment now rather than an explanation online. It can happen with an early pregnancy that is not continuing, with a pregnancy sitting outside the uterus, with retained tissue from an earlier loss, and less commonly with conditions of the placental tissue. These can look similar from the outside and are told apart by a scan and a blood hCG level, and one of them can bleed internally.
Next Steps
Please go to a gynaecologist or a hospital today for a pelvic ultrasound and a quantitative beta hCG blood test. Take any previous scan reports and note when the bleeding began.
Health Tips
Soaking a pad in an hour, severe abdominal or shoulder tip pain, dizziness or fainting means going to an emergency department straight away.
